Output e6f31b2c1c92118fd75f9c4b0a42002fa6da53c6120093143b9f7052084b6fa9:0

value
26482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d65fcc891d164d8b71ae2d3aee67609e2bce55f OP_EQUAL
address
3LR4d5cANDis6fcwvEizA2rosCVx2SzCeE
transaction
e6f31b2c1c92118fd75f9c4b0a42002fa6da53c6120093143b9f7052084b6fa9
spent
true